Heaven (2002 film) is a romantic thriller directed by Tom Tykwer, based on a screenplay by Krzysztof Kieślowski and Krzysztof Piesiewicz, that follows a woman who takes drastic action against a drug dealer, leading to unexpected moral and emotional consequences.
